Ingredients and seasonings must exist for prepare
  1. Take 1/2 C frozen blueberries
  2. Use 1 1/2 C frozen strawberries
  3. Prepare 1/2 C frozen raspberries
  4. Prepare 1/2 C frozen blackberries
  5. Take 1 T fresh lemon juice
  6. Prepare 3 oz fruit nectar (Mango recommended)
  7. Prepare 1 C strawberry or vanilla yogurt
  8. Prepare 3 T honey
  9. Take 1 T chia seeds
  10. Prepare 1/2 ea frozen roasted beet (chopped, optional)

Step by step to make Berry Good Smoothie:
  1. Add all ingredients into blender.
  2. Blend until smooth.
  3. Pour into glasses with straws. Serve and enjoy!
